Nice pens with nice ink as usual from Mitsubishi but I prefer the look of regular Vision (or 'eye' as sold in many other countries) because these look cheaper and the cap is bulkier plus th grip section is nicer and more comfortable on the regular version. Also, the clip on the regular version is more flushed meaning when you place the pen in your chest shirt pocket it doesn't stick out much. Small things haha that make a difference for some of us. The only reason I buy Elite version is as of now they do not offer the assorted color version in regular Vision pens except for standard, black, blue, red if they did I wold stick too them instead of elite pens. (I am talking about the 0.5mm version not the 0.7 which they do offer in assorted colors). I do not like 0.7 for some reason.

The cartridge with the hole is to fit specific syringes or bulb cleaners for cleaning the pen. Obviously those are common in Germany, but harder to find in other countries. Goulet pens and jet pens have great articles when it comes to cleaning a fountain pen. They also have such types of syringes.
